Open and Save a File from/to a ServerLocate this document in the navigation structure

Applies to: Planning and Consolidation connections; SAP BW (INA Provider) connections with SAP Business Planning and Consolidation 10.1, version for SAP NetWeaver or higher.

If you use one of the connections listed above, you can use dedicated features to open and save files, using the server folder structure.

The dedicated features are: Start of the navigation path EPM Next navigation step Open End of the navigation path and Start of the navigation path EPM Next navigation step Save End of the navigation path.

Note When using a SAP BW (INA Provider) connection with SAP Business Planning and Consolidation 10.1, if an environment and a model are not specified in the connection, the Open and Save features are performed on a default environment and they are available provided that the default environment is activated on the server side.
Note If you do not want to use the server folder structure, you can use the Microsoft Office Excel standard open and save features.
Here are the files that you can open and save:
  • Using Microsoft Office Excel, you can open and save workbooks containing: reports, input forms, book publication templates and distribution templates.
  • Using Microsoft Office PowerPoint, you can open and save presentations containing reports.
Note When using Microsoft Office Excel, you can open or save files with the following formats: xls, xlsx (except in Microsoft Office Excel 2003), xlsm, xlt, xltx and xltm.
